Sampath Disappearance Involving Rama Devi and Rajayya, Karimnagar, Telangana, India

Case Summary

In Karimnagar, Telangana, Rama Devi allegedly conspired with her lover, Rajayya, to murder her husband, Sampath, a library cleaning worker who struggled with alcohol addiction. Distressed by marital disputes and financial instability, Rama Devi started a South Indian breakfast cart where she met customer Rajayya and entered into an extramarital affair. When Sampath attempted to reform, reduce arguments, and manage family obligations, Rama Devi reportedly feared this change would impede her relationship with Rajayya. She researched method options on YouTube to kill her husband without using weapons or leaving visible injuries, settling on pouring pesticide into his ear while intoxicated. Rajayya befriended Sampath, invited him to a drinking session near a flyover, and heavily intoxicated him. Rama Devi then arrived and poured pesticide into Sampath's ear, causing his death on the spot. The following morning, Rama Devi staged a missing person report, but when police discovered Sampath's body, her aggressive resistance to a post-mortem examination aroused officer suspicion. Police reviewed her call detail records and CCTV footage, identifying Rajayya as her secret partner and the last person seen with Sampath. Under police interrogation, Rama Devi confessed, and forensic post-mortem analysis confirmed pesticide poisoning, leading to the arrest of both co-conspirators.

Investigative Notes

Investigators solved the case by noticing behavioral anomalies, notably Rama Devi's frantic and hostile opposition to an autopsy. Police pulled Call Detail Records (CDR) which revealed heavy communication with Rajayya. CCTV surveillance captured Rajayya with Sampath shortly before the murder. Under interrogation, Rama Devi confessed, and post-mortem testing verified chemical pesticide traces in the victim's body.

Investigation Confusion

Initially, police believed the victim died of a sudden medical emergency or an alcohol overdose. Suspicions arose only after Rama Devi aggressively protested against performing a post-mortem, asserting that her husband died from alcohol and claiming his body should not be cut open.

Case Reconstruction / Puzzle Pieces

Rama Devi researched ear-poisoning techniques on YouTube and directed Rajayya to cultivate a fake friendship with Sampath. On the night of the incident, Rajayya intoxicated Sampath near a flyover. Rama Devi arrived at the spot, poured pesticide into Sampath's ear, waited for his breathing to cease, and returned home. The following morning, she staged a missing person display before police uncovered CDR and CCTV evidence refuting her story.
